Dream midfield?

Today is the first time Ilkay Gundogan, Kevin De Bruyne and David Silva have played together and that could spell danger for Swansea.

It will be fascinating to see how the creative trio interact and who plays where, though expect De Bruyne to play on the flank given Guardiola’s recent comments that he sees the Belgian as a wider player.

With Raheem Sterling on the right and Sergio Aguero also back from suspension, the Blues have a formidable look about them.
